Lower heating costs: heating products
The age and type of boiler you have affects how efficient it is. A modern condensing boiler is the most efficient boiler on the market. The efficiency of a boiler is normally expressed as a percentage. Since October 2010 only boilers that are 88% or more efficient can be installed in homes, and most of the boilers you can buy now are between 88% and 89.7% efficient. It’s worth noting that you wouldn’t expect to see a difference in your gas bills if you choose a boiler that was 98.7% efficient over an 88% efficient boiler. The biggest saving comes from making a leap from an old inefficient boiler to a new one.

Will an efficient new boiler save me money?
If you replace an old G-rated boiler with a modern A-rated boiler with a full set of heating controls, the Energy Saving Trust estimates you’ll save around £340 a year on your gas bill. This does not take into account the cost of installing a new boiler.
